Transaction 18ab902c32d3b4e47c3c3b2a427a2e9ac98a07c922c515e39b3be31b93d168a6

2 Input
2 Outputs
  • 18ab902c32d3b4e47c3c3b2a427a2e9ac98a07c922c515e39b3be31b93d168a6:0
  • value  762
    address  1577Vhqafv55vg3cYTUCyn33N732fofhAJ
  • 18ab902c32d3b4e47c3c3b2a427a2e9ac98a07c922c515e39b3be31b93d168a6:1
  • value  623049
    address  3MU8nbwfSTa4XZmGe7kuiTXaBxNJH4RUFp